在AI语音开放平台中如何实现语音情感分析?

随着人工智能技术的不断发展,AI语音开放平台逐渐成为各个领域的重要应用工具。在众多应用中,语音情感分析成为了AI语音开放平台的一个重要功能。本文将讲述一位AI语音情感分析工程师的故事,揭示他在AI语音开放平台中实现语音情感分析的过程。

故事的主人公是一位名叫李明的年轻工程师,他毕业于我国一所知名大学的计算机科学与技术专业。毕业后,李明加入了一家专注于AI语音开放平台研发的科技公司,成为了一名AI语音情感分析工程师。

初入公司,李明对语音情感分析一无所知,但他深知这个领域的前景广阔,决心努力学习,为公司贡献自己的力量。在导师的指导下,李明开始研究语音情感分析的相关知识。

首先,李明了解到语音情感分析是指通过分析语音信号中的特征,判断说话者的情感状态。这一技术涉及语音信号处理、模式识别、自然语言处理等多个领域。为了掌握这些知识,李明参加了公司内部培训,并向导师请教了许多问题。

在掌握了基本理论知识后,李明开始着手实现语音情感分析的功能。他首先关注的是语音信号的处理。为了提取语音信号中的情感信息,他研究了多种语音特征提取方法,如MFCC(梅尔频率倒谱系数)、PLP(感知线性预测)、PLDA(感知线性判别分析)等。

在众多方法中,李明选择了MFCC作为语音特征提取的主要方法。MFCC是一种广泛应用于语音信号处理的特征提取方法,它能有效地提取语音信号的时频特性。在导师的指导下,李明学习了MFCC的计算方法,并成功将该方法应用于语音情感分析。

接下来,李明开始研究情感识别算法。情感识别算法主要有基于机器学习和基于深度学习两种。考虑到深度学习在语音情感分析领域的优越性能,李明选择了基于深度学习的情感识别算法。

在算法选择过程中,李明对多种深度学习模型进行了对比,如卷积神经网络(CNN)、循环神经网络(RNN)、长短时记忆网络(LSTM)等。经过多次实验,李明发现LSTM在语音情感分析中表现最佳,因此他决定采用LSTM模型进行情感识别。

在实现LSTM模型的过程中,李明遇到了很多困难。首先,他需要收集大量的语音数据,用于训练和测试模型。为了获取这些数据,李明与团队成员一起,从互联网上收集了大量的语音样本,并对其进行了标注。

其次,李明需要处理大量数据,以训练LSTM模型。在这个过程中,他学会了如何使用Python语言进行数据处理,并掌握了TensorFlow等深度学习框架的使用方法。

在模型训练过程中,李明不断优化模型结构,调整参数,以提高情感识别的准确率。经过多次实验,他发现模型的准确率已经达到了90%以上。

然而,李明并没有满足于此。他意识到,要想在AI语音开放平台中实现高精度的语音情感分析,还需要解决以下问题:

  1. 针对不同语种和口音的语音数据,模型需要具备更好的泛化能力。为此,李明开始研究跨语种和跨口音的语音情感分析。

  2. 语音情感分析在实际应用中,可能会遇到噪声干扰等问题。为了提高模型在噪声环境下的鲁棒性,李明开始研究语音降噪技术。

  3. 随着AI技术的不断发展,语音情感分析在各个领域的应用越来越广泛。为了提高用户体验,李明开始关注如何将语音情感分析与其他AI技术相结合,如人脸识别、手势识别等。

在李明的努力下,AI语音开放平台中的语音情感分析功能得到了不断完善。如今,该平台已经可以为用户提供高精度的语音情感分析服务,广泛应用于教育、医疗、客服等众多领域。

回顾李明在AI语音开放平台中实现语音情感分析的过程,我们可以总结出以下几点:

  1. 深入学习理论知识,掌握语音信号处理、模式识别、自然语言处理等相关知识。

  2. 选择合适的语音特征提取方法,如MFCC、PLP等。

  3. 采用先进的深度学习模型,如LSTM,提高情感识别的准确率。

  4. 不断优化模型结构,调整参数,提高模型在噪声环境下的鲁棒性。

  5. 关注跨语种、跨口音的语音情感分析,提高模型的泛化能力。

  6. 将语音情感分析与其他AI技术相结合,提高用户体验。

总之,李明的成功故事为我们在AI语音开放平台中实现语音情感分析提供了宝贵的经验和启示。在未来的工作中,我们将继续努力,为用户提供更加精准、高效的语音情感分析服务。

猜你喜欢:智能问答助手